Shrimp Fried Rice

Description

A comforting and flavorful shrimp fried rice dish perfect for any meal, combining shrimp, vegetables, and fluffy rice.


Ingredients

  • 2 cups cooked rice
  • 1 pound shrimp, peeled and deveined
  • 2 tablespoons vegetable oil
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 cup mixed vegetables (peas, carrots, corn)
  • 2 eggs, lightly beaten
  • 3 tablespoons soy sauce
  • 2 green onions, chopped
  • Salt and pepper to taste


Instructions

  1. Heat vegetable oil in a large skillet over medium heat.
  2. Add garlic and cook until fragrant.
  3. Add shrimp and cook until pink and opaque, about 3-4 minutes.
  4. Push shrimp to the side and add beaten eggs, scrambling until cooked.
  5. Add mixed vegetables and cooked rice, stirring to combine.
  6. Pour in soy sauce and stir until everything is well mixed and heated through.
  7.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  8. Garnish with chopped green onions before serving.

Notes

Using day-old rice improves the texture. Consider adding sesame oil for extra flavor.
